WebBunya pine produces large seeds that consist of a massive megagametophyte that surrounds an embryo 25-30 mm long and 3-5 mm in diameter, and unlike other cryptogeal species, bunya pine forms an abscission zone at the base of the cotyledonary tube, and thus an organized detachment of the tube from the tuber can occur. Exell … WebOct 1, 1996 · Both B. coccolobifolia and B. verbascifolia have cryptogeal germination, which involves characters that presumably protect the plumule from the recurrent fires they are subjected in savannas (e.g., plumule burying, cotyledonary node below the soil surface, and fusion of cotyledonary petioles). WebThe seeds germinate on the soil surface, but elongation of the cotyledonary tube pushes the hypocotyl, with its associated plumulc and radicle, into the soil (cryptogeal germination). … WebMar 4, 2024 · Burrows, G.E., T.S. Germination features a substantial reallocation of starch from the massive megagametophyte (12–14 g fresh mass) to the hypocotyl which progressively develops into a tuberous, belowground storage organ.
